Francoise Meylan
About Francoise Meylan
Francoise Meylan serves as a Staff Scientist at the National Institutes of Health, where she has worked since 2010, focusing on molecular biology and autoimmune diseases. She holds a Doctorate in Immunology from the University of Geneva and has extensive experience in managing research projects and groups.
Work at National Institutes of Health
Francoise Meylan has been a Staff Scientist at the National Institutes of Health (NIH) since 2010. With over 14 years of experience in this role, she is based in Bethesda, Maryland. Her work focuses on molecular biology, particularly in identifying novel mechanisms related to autoimmune and inflammatory diseases. Prior to her current position, she served as a Post Doctoral Fellow at NIH from 2003 to 2009, where she further developed her expertise in immunology and research management.
Education and Expertise
Francoise Meylan earned her Doctorate in Immunology from the University of Geneva, completing her studies from 1998 to 2003. Her educational background provides a strong foundation in both cellular and tissue-specific immunology. She has developed expertise in in vivo animal models, focusing on conditions such as arthritis, lung inflammation, colitis, and nephritis. This academic training supports her ongoing research efforts in autoimmune and inflammatory diseases.

Research Focus and Contributions
Francoise Meylan's research primarily investigates new therapeutic targets for asthma, inflammatory bowel disease (IBD), and arthritis. She utilizes a variety of in vivo animal models to study these conditions, contributing to the advancement of knowledge in the field.
